Specifications
CDB250MS CDB305MS
Input power: 2000W 2400W
No load speed: 5000 RPM 5000 RPM
Blade size: Ø250mm x Ø305mm x
Ø16mm bore Ø16mm bore
Number of teeth: 24 30
Mitre table angles: 0° to 52° 0° to 52°
left & right left & right
Bevel cuts: 0° to 45° 0° to 45°
left & right left & right
Straight cut
0° x 0°: 160mm x 65mm 200mm x 80mm
Mitre cut
45° (R) x 0°: 110mm x 65mm 140mm x 80mm
52° (R) x 0°: 95mm x 65mm 122mm x 80mm
45° (L) x 0°: 110mm x 65mm 140mm x 80mm
52° (L) x 0°: 95mm x 65mm 122mm x 80mm
Bevel cut
0° x 45° (R): 160mm x 17mm 200mm x 22mm
0° x 45° (L): 160mm x 39mm 200mm x 43mm
Compound mitre cut
45° (R) x 45° (R): 110mm x 17mm 140mm x 22mm
52° (R) x 45° (R): 95mm x 17mm 122mm x 22mm
45° (L) x 45° (L): 110mm x 39mm 140mm x 43mm
52° (L) x 45° (L): 95mm x 39mm 122mm x 43mm
Safety rules for laser lights
The laser light/laser radiation used in the GMC REDEYE®
system is Class 2 with maximum 1mW and 400nm – 700nm
wavelengths. These lasers do not normally present an
optical hazard, although staring at the beam may cause
flash blindness.
WARNING. Do not stare directly at the laser beam.
A hazard may exist if you deliberately stare into the beam,
please observe all safety rules as follows;
The laser shall be used and maintained in accordance
with the manufacturer’s instructions.
Never aim the beam at any person or an object other
than the workpiece.
The laser beam shall not be deliberately aimed at
personnel and shall be prevented from being directed
towards the eye of a person for longer than 0.25s.
Always ensure the laser beam is aimed at a sturdy
workpiece without reflective surfaces. i.e. wood or rough
coated surfaces are acceptable. Bright shiny reflective
sheet steel or the like is not suitable for laser use as
the reflective surface could direct the beam back at the
operator.
Do not change the laser light assembly with a different
type. Repairs must be carried out by the laser
manufacturer or an authorised agent.

CAUTION. Use of controls or adjustments or performance
of procedures other than those specified herein may result
in hazardous radiation exposure.
Please refer to the relevant Australian standards, AS 2397
and AS/NZS2211 for more information on Lasers.
